Fresh Start Charity Golf
20th annual golf classic
raises more than $350K
Celebrating its 20th year, the Fresh Start Charity Golf Classic welcomed a sold-out crowd and raised more than $350,000 – more than in any previous year. Valley Toyota dealers were the presenting sponsors.
The Nov. 9 golf event was held at the Kierland Golf Club and included breakfast, lunch and beverages on the course as well as an awards banquet and live auction at the conclusion. The format included a four-person scramble playing 12 par 3, four par 4 and two par 5 holes. The unique tournament offers 12 hole-in-one prizes, including an array of vehicles courtesy of Valley Toyota dealers and two other packages valued at $10,000 each. Prize competitions throughout the day included a $25,000 putting contest and a million-dollar shoot-out.
The Fresh Start Men’s Board hosted the tournament.
